In Monday's livestream with "The Legend of Zelda", we made it through dungeons 6 and 7 with great difficulty. Today we face the biggest tests with the last two. The stream starts at 15:00.

To get in the mood for "The Legend of Zelda: Tears of the Kingdom", Domi and I play through the very first "Zelda" instalment. The legendary NES game was released in Japan in 1986. Domi has never really played it. For me, it was over 30 years ago - and I mostly watched my brother play it. High time to become a hero of Hyrule myself.

In the last stream, we progressed to the eighth dungeon. Once again, we made excessive use of the Switch online version's rewind function. Official cheating - as we call it - was also necessary twice. In our case, this meant that we had to search the internet for a solution because we were stuck in a dungeon. Navigation remains a sticking point in the original Zelda.

With a new wand, a better lantern and new heart containers, we face the last two dungeons today.
